The Marvel Swimsuit Specials were a unique breed of Nineties comic double-you-tee-effery. They took sober, serious superheroes and made them flaunt their décolletage and banana hammocks (more so than usual). Here's the ripest cheesecake we could find.
Over at The Comics Journal, Richard Cook argues that the nigh nude heroes and heroines served an aspirational role for the ogling heterosexual male reader:
The juxtaposition of beefcake and cheesecake allowed the reader to shift from the fantasy of being the perfect male to the fantasy of acquiring the type of hottie that only perfect males can acquire.
You can read Cook's thoughts at the Hooded Utilitarian. And for your viewing pleasure, here are the best moments of the Marvel Swimsuit Specials throughout the years. Hat tip to the exhaustive galleries of Shirtless Superheroes.
